The inflow of fresh water into the Kingsbridge estuary is minimal, relative to the expanse of water. There are usually, plenty of fish to be hunted down in the winter months, cole, whiting and flounders are usually about and in the spring and through the summer guilt head bream, bass, ray, dabs and plaice are to be found. Often in good numbers.Bait: good quality rag worm, (not boxed) squid, peeler crab and lugworm. Tackle: keep it reasonably light unless you are targeting the larger species such as ray and conger. A good quality bass rod and multiplier reel with a fine non stretch line good quality fishing tackle is ideal for most situations.
